Biography:
Mohamed hails from Uganda, Africa. He spent most of his childhood years in neighboring Kenya where he developed a love of the outdoors and particularly an appreciation of the natural world. In 1974, his growing fascination with nature compelled him to climb Mount Kilimanjaro, Africaʼs highest peak
.
After moving to Edmonton in 1978, Mohamed developed an interest in painting as a way to manifest the images and colours of his childhood.

Although Mohamed paints in oils as well, he prefers to tackle the difficult medium of watercolour for its luminosity, spontaneity, and freshness; Moreover, he thrives on the challenge it poses.

He values scrutiny of his artwork by his wife, who is his most fervent supporter and his children, who are his harshest critics.
His paintings are on display at the Alberta Legislature, Edmonton City Hall, and several homes and businesses in Africa, Europe, UK , USA and Canada.
Mohamed is an associate member of the Society Of Western Canadian Artists, and an active member of The Edmonton Art Club. At these gatherings, he has met and befriended many gifted and selfless artists who have helped and nurtured him in his artistic endeavors.

Mohamed frequently participates in solo and juried shows.

Artist's Statement:
Perfection is an attribute exclusive to God. Pursuit of perfection is however a human endeavor. With my paintings, I strive to achieve that goal by transporting the viewer into the scene of my painting so they experience the scent of my florals, hear the rustling of the leaves in my landscapes, feel the chill in my snowscapes and hear the crashing of
the waves in my seascapes.
